In the realm of user interface (UI) design, Figma and Adobe XD are two of the most popular tools used by designers, teams, and organizations to create visually appealing and user-friendly interfaces. Both platforms offer powerful features that cater to the needs of UI/UX designers, product managers, and developers. However, choosing between the two can be challenging due to their unique strengths and weaknesses. This article explores the key features, pricing, pros and cons, and ideal users for each platform, helping you make an informed decision based on your specific requirements.
What is Figma and Adobe XD?
Figma is a cloud-based design tool that enables collaborative interface design in real-time. It allows multiple users to work on the same project simultaneously, making it an excellent choice for design teams looking to streamline their workflows. Figma is particularly favored by startups and enterprises alike for its accessibility and flexibility, as it can be used directly in a web browser without the need for installation.
Adobe XD, on the other hand, is part of the Adobe Creative Cloud suite and is designed specifically for UI/UX design. It offers a robust set of tools for wireframing, prototyping, and creating high-fidelity designs. Adobe XD is well-integrated with other Adobe products, making it a go-to option for users already within the Adobe ecosystem. It supports both Windows and macOS platforms and provides a powerful experience for designers focused on creating engaging user experiences.
Key Features of Figma vs Adobe XD
| Feature | Figma | Adobe XD |
|---|---|---|
| Collaboration | Real-time collaboration with multiple users | Commenting feature for feedback; limited real-time collaboration |
| Prototyping | Interactive prototypes with transitions | Advanced prototyping features with voice and auto-animation |
| Plugins | Extensive library of plugins and integrations | Growing plugin ecosystem; fewer options than Figma |
| Design Systems | Supports components and design systems | Supports reusable components and design systems |
| Platform | Web-based (cross-platform) | Desktop application (Windows, macOS) |
| Version History | Automatic version history tracking | Manual version history management |
Figma’s real-time collaboration feature stands out, allowing designers to work together seamlessly, which is a critical advantage for remote teams. Adobe XD, while offering solid prototyping capabilities, may not match Figma’s collaborative strengths but provides advanced features like voice prototyping and auto-animation.
Pricing Plans: Figma vs Adobe XD
| Plan | Figma | Adobe XD |
|---|---|---|
| Free | Yes, limited to 3 projects | Yes, limited features |
| Professional | $12/month per editor (billed annually) | $9.99/month per user (billed annually) |
| Organization | $45/month per editor (billed annually) | $22.99/month per user (billed annually) |
| Enterprise | Custom pricing | Custom pricing |
Figma’s pricing is competitive, especially for teams that require extensive collaboration. The free plan allows users to test the software with limited projects, while the professional and organization plans cater to larger teams with advanced needs. Adobe XD also offers a free version, but its pricing structure is slightly more affordable for individual users, especially at the Professional level.
Pros and Cons of Figma and Adobe XD
Figma
- Pros:
- Real-time collaboration for seamless teamwork.
- Web-based access allows for easy sharing and accessibility.
- Extensive plugin ecosystem enhances functionality.
- Automatic version control simplifies project management.
- Cons:
- Internet connection required for optimal performance.
- Limited offline capabilities.
Adobe XD
- Pros:
- Strong integration with Adobe Creative Cloud products.
- Advanced prototyping features, including voice and animation.
- Robust offline capabilities with desktop application.
- Cons:
- Limited real-time collaboration compared to Figma.
- Smaller library of plugins and integrations.
Who Should Use Figma or Adobe XD?
Figma is ideal for design teams that prioritize collaboration and require a tool that allows multiple users to work together in real-time. Its web-based nature makes it suitable for remote teams and organizations looking for a flexible and easily accessible design solution. Startups and small to medium-sized businesses that need to iterate quickly and gather feedback efficiently will find Figma particularly beneficial.
Adobe XD, conversely, is better suited for individuals or teams already embedded in the Adobe ecosystem who value the integration with other Adobe tools like Photoshop and Illustrator. It’s also a solid choice for designers who focus on creating detailed prototypes with advanced features such as voice interactions and auto-animation. Organizations that prefer desktop applications may find Adobe XD’s offline capabilities advantageous.
Best Alternatives to Figma and Adobe XD
While Figma and Adobe XD are leading tools in the UI design space, several alternatives cater to different needs and preferences:
- Sketch: A powerful design tool for macOS, popular among UI/UX designers for its vector editing capabilities and extensive plugin ecosystem.
- InVision: A prototyping tool that emphasizes collaboration and feedback, suitable for teams looking to create interactive prototypes without extensive design features.
- Axure RP: A comprehensive wireframing and prototyping tool that allows for advanced interactions and documentation, targeted at more technical users.
- Framer: A tool that merges design and development, allowing designers to create high-fidelity prototypes with actual code.
Final Thoughts
Choosing between Figma and Adobe XD ultimately depends on your specific needs and workflow preferences. If collaboration and accessibility are your top priorities, Figma is likely the superior choice. However, if you require advanced prototyping features and prefer a desktop application with strong Adobe integration, Adobe XD may be more suited to your needs. Consider your team’s workflow, budget, and existing tools to make the best decision for your UI design projects.